About Michele Bandini

Michele Bandini is a scholar working on Ecological Modeling, Automotive Engineering and Mechanical Engineering, having authored 41 papers that have together received 2.4k indexed citations. Recurring topics across this work include Surface Treatment and Residual Stress (23 papers), Additive Manufacturing Materials and Processes (14 papers) and Additive Manufacturing and 3D Printing Technologies (13 papers). The work is most often cited by research in Automotive Engineering (943 citations), Ecological Modeling (261 citations) and Mechanical Engineering (2.2k citations). Michele Bandini has collaborated with scholars based in Italy, Türkiye and South Africa. Frequent co-authors include Sara Bagherifard, Mario Guagliano, M. Benedetti, V. Fontanari, Erfan Maleki, Simone Carmignato, Martina Riccio, Filippo Zanini, Okan Ünal and Stefano Monti. Their work appears in journals such as Scientific Reports, Materials Science and Engineering A and Acta Biomaterialia.
